Transponder Keys

Many of the latest Audi models are equipped with a keyfob that sends an identification signal with an electronic transponder once it is placed in the ignition. This technology has greatly reduced the chance of theft from your vehicle and is a great way to protect your vehicle. Unfortunately, like any other electronic device, they aren't impervious to failure. In some instances, physical damage or a malfunctioning chip might require a new device.

In the early 1990s, Audi began introducing transponder key technology in their cars. These keys are equipped with a microchip embedded in the head of the key that sends unique signals when they are inserted into the ignition of your vehicle. The signal is then read by the vehicle's computer and if it matches, it allows the engine to start.

The advantage of this technology is that the transponder's code is constantly changing which makes it harder to hack or duplicate. This technology has drastically reduced the rate of car thefts, specifically for luxury vehicles that are high-end.

Key Fobs

Modern cars come with key fobs that can be used to unlock and start your vehicle. Fobs have proximity sensors that communicate with the car's system to activate it. The sensor on the fob sends an indication that identifies you as the owner of the vehicle. It then activates the immobiliser chip on the car so that it can be started. Smart Keys

Audi has taken car keys to a new level with their brand new smart key technology. These wireless keys, unlike traditional metal key fobs are equipped with proximity sensor that allows drivers to lock and unlock their cars without touching any button. This is an excellent benefit for people who have mobility issues, children, or any other person who has difficulty reaching traditional vehicle keys.

In addition to their convenience, these Audi smart keys also have safety features that make them more secure from thieves with a technological edge. Smart keys transmit encrypted signals to each trunk and door. Key fobs with regular functions transmit a frequency signal each time a person locks or opens their doors. This helps prevent theft by making it difficult for thieves to decipher the code and steal the vehicle, according to Open Road Auto Group.

Smart keys can also start a vehicle even when they're not in the ignition. This feature is useful when you're putting groceries, kids, or any other heavy items in your vehicle, or when you're wearing gloves and don't want to remove your glove to reach for your keys.
